Mild Chili Recipe
Chili is an all time favorite classic recipe. Whether you are making it for the first time or are an expert a great recipe like this is mild chi li going to ensure that you enjoy every bit of it
Ingredients
| Suet | 1 Small | |
| Ground beef chuck | 1 Pound, ground twice | |
| Onion | 1 Large, chopped | |
| Garlic | 1 Clove (5 gm), crushed | |
| Worcestershire sauce | 1 Tablespoon | |
| New orleans style kidney beans | 1 Can (10 oz) | |
| Chili powder | 1 Tablespoon | |
| Salt | To Taste | |
| Pepper | To Taste |
Directions
Render suet in large heavy skillet.
Place beef, onion and garlic in fat; cook until browned.
Add 1 cup water to beef mixture; cook until of desired done- ness.
Add salt, pepper, Worcestershire sauce and beans.
Simmer for about 10 minutes.
Add chili pow- der; cook 5 minutes longer.
